City mandals splurge on Janmashtami celebrations
The city’s politicians are outdoing each other in their spending on dahi handi preparations: some leaders are spending more than Rs 1 crore on festivities.

MNS leader Ram Kadam said that the total expenditure in organising the day-long event at his handi in Ghatkopar will reach a staggering Rs 2 crore. “About 4 lakh people come to participate in celebrations on Janmashtami, and we offer food to more than 3,000,” he said.
At this Ghatkopar handi, several traditional Maharashtrian dances and shows have been planned for the day. “We have also arranged for four vanity vans for celebrities coming for the event,” who has hired professional event organisers for the event.
At Ravindra Phatak’s Sankalp Pratishtan handi in Thane, celebrations began on Monday, when the Congress leader visited several mandals across the city on a huge float. Sushant Shelar, a Marathi actor whose event management firm is organising the event, said that the total expenditure on festivities will cross Rs2 crore. “We also have a fashion show on Thursday,” said Shelar.
“Everyone wants their handi to be more popular and we are making efforts to bring in more people every year,” said Phatak.
